Traditional welded nuts for sheet metal easily deform and damage appearance with complicated welding process. Self-clinching nuts and studs feature no welding requirement, simple installation and stable connection. Their application grows rapidly in communication cabinets, industrial control enclosures, new-energy electric control housings and automation sheet metal assemblies. With sheet metal lightweight trend, process requirement for thin-plate clinching and anti-loosening performance become key procurement factors.
Communication & industrial control cabinets: Carbon steel clinch nuts and studs are widely used. Flat surface after pressing and stable thread are required for repeated disassembly, with zinc plating for corrosion resistance.
New-energy electric control housings: Stainless steel self-locking clinch nuts are preferred. High pull-out strength and anti-loosening performance are required under long-term vibration, with complete material and ROHS documents.
Automation sheet metal: Aluminum and stainless thin plates are commonly used. The clinch fastener must match sheet thickness to avoid plate cracking or loose fastener after installation.
Standard clinch nuts face fierce price competition. New market growth mainly comes from thin-plate dedicated clinch parts, self-locking clinch nuts and blind clinch nuts. Core supplier advantages include precision ring groove forming, stable heat treatment and consistent batch pull-out strength. Poorly formed clinch fasteners tend to fall off after pressing.
